Contact us Login LIVE DEMO FREE TRIAL

plugin/

Plugins are special software modules which modify the behavior of various API calls. For more information, see about plugins.

Plugin object structure

<plugin> =
   {
        "id": <plugin id, e.g. 1>, //int
        "type": <plugin type, e.g. "tracker_register">, //String
        "ui_module": <plugin ui module name, e.g. "Registration.appPlugins.BundledSim">, //String
        "module": <plugin module name, e.g. "com.navixy.plugin.tracker.register.bundled_sim">, //String
        "filter": { //a model filter which describes to which device models this plugin is applicable
            "exclusion": true, //if true, "models" lists models NOT supported by this plugin, if false, "models" contains all supported models
            "values": <list of the regexes for models which are (not) supported by this plugin, e.g. ["navixymobile", "mobile_unknown.*"]> //string[]
        },
        "parameters" : { ... } //Plugin-specific parameters as JSON object. This field is omitted if it's null (and it is null most of the time)
    }

Example

        {
        "id": 4,
        "type": "tracker_report",
        "module": "com.navixy.plugin.tracker.report.trip",
        "ui_module": "Trip",
        "filter": {
            "exclusion": true,
            "values": []
        }
    }

If you have more questions please contact our support team

Contacts

USA: +1 858 815 9045

Mexico: +52 334 1642158

UK: +44 808 1641499

Germany: +49 1573 5988250

Russia: +7 495 223 0427

Log in

Loading...

We use сookies to improve our website, products and related services, analyze site traffic, and serve targeted advertisements. If you continue to use our services, you consent to our use of сookies. Read more